Study: 'Angry men gain influence, angry women lose it'
Research conducted at Arizona State University suggests getting angry can make you seem more authoritative - at least that is, if you're a man.
If you're a woman however, the study suggests that getting mad tends to reduce your influence.
Experts drew the conclusion after inviting more than 200 people to take part in a mock jury exercise using a computer laboratory. Dr Jessica Salerno, who led the study, explained the experiment to Rhod Sharp on 5 Live.
